以上代码是出自我的J2SDK 1.4.0根目录下的src.zip里面的,大家可以去看看。
顺便讲一下,在这些API的源代码注释里,都有@author标签注着作者的名字。艾,这些人就是牛啊,帮sun写Java的API,全世界的Java开发人员都在用他写的程序。我看了一下,ArrayList,LinkedList和Arrays等一些类都是同一个人写的 :@author  Josh Bloch艾,什么时候我也能混到和上面那个人一样,给Sun写API啊。 其实这些数据结构类的API我们大家都会写的,大家说是吧。我抗议,我们中国那么多同胞都可以完成的任务,Sun干嘛要叫那个Josh Bloch去做啊。 我又看了一下LinkedList的代码。其实这就是一些基本的数据结构嘛。 我看数据结构也就不要作为必修了,大致讲一下原理就可以了。只有写API的人才需要把数据结构搞得很详细,全世界只有一小部分人写API的,其他人根本没必要学很深数据结构的,大家同意吗?